# InkLedger Environments

InkLedger, our PDF invoice renderer, runs in three environments: dev, staging, and production. Each environment has its own font cache, template bucket, and render queue. New team members should verify staging parity before promoting any template change. Please read each setting carefully before editing anything. The staging environment currently uses the following configuration values.

deployment values, yadup-tajof:
oliath:
  log_level: debug
  metrics_host: metrics.oliath.zemvarlabs.internal
  pool_size: 4

This migrates the Quillbase ORM's lazy-loading shim onto the new session-scoped identity map. Future maintainers: the old layer cached rows process-wide, so some call sites silently depended on stale reads — I've flagged each with a TODO. Connection pooling and flush thresholds moved out of scattered literals into a single constants block. The values below match prior behavior exactly; tune deliberately.

constants for yaduf-fahag:
BUDGETS = {
    "kelix": 528,
    "briwyn": 734,
}

Quick refresher for whoever inherits this: deliveries retry on any 5xx or timeout, with exponential backoff plus jitter, capped at the max-attempts setting. A 410 permanently disables the endpoint — that's intentional, don't "fix" it. Duplicate deliveries are possible after a retry, so receivers must be idempotent; we log a warning but never block. If a customer complains about missed hooks, check the dead-letter queue before touching anything. The dispatcher's retry behavior is governed entirely by the values below.

settings of yajep-bawig:
[prair]
team = rusax
access_code = ac_3bd592
owner = frawyn.olieth
host = prair.paliqnet.test
port = 3000
peer = pelok.novacdata.corp
salt = 99be0c50
pin = 9625

**Runbook: Consent banner rollout (Lintgrove web)**

Enable the banner flag at 5% via the Faremont console. Watch decline-rate and page-load deltas for 30 minutes. If decline rate exceeds 40% or load time regresses past 200ms, roll the flag back and ping the privacy lead. Otherwise ramp to 50%, then 100% after one hour. Log each ramp step in the rollout channel, quoting the trace token shown below.

session token of kahag-bawip = htk6_729d08